Inter defender Zinho Vanheusden has spoken on his future at loan club Standard Liege and at Inter in an interview with internazionale.fr.
“It is up to Inter to decide but I think it would be good for me to stay one more year with Standard to get more playing time,” the young central defender explained.
“You can only get experience from playing games and the experience I will get by playing will be necessary for me have a chance to grow more Inter.
“Inter is a big step forward for me and I am trying to get the level I need to be at to play for Inter.
He concluded the interview by stating: “I will do everything I can to play for this fantastic and glorious club, but for the time being I still have to be patient and work well, week after week, like I already am doing.”
